The Assembly,
Considering that European countries have a joint responsibility towards nationals of African and Asian countries who come to Europe to study;
Considering that Europe should be presented to them as a cultural community and that they should take with them upon their return home the picture of a united and peaceful Europe;
Considering that it is desirable that, in general, European civilisation should be presented to non-Europeans as a single unit embracing diverse national features and characteristics;
Considering that this need to present Europe to the rest of the world as a cultural entity calls for studies and solutions that no one European country can carry out by itself, much less impose upon others,
Recommends that the Committee of Ministers should request the Committee of Cultural Experts to include in their programme systematic and sustained action, with a view to presenting Europe as a cultural community to non-Europeans.
